Output 0580fa0f9c7fc930482a3ebb71307f47a12e808e3edd9e4e3d9b6ef2c26e5fc6:0

value
98884
script pubkey
OP_0 OP_PUSHBYTES_20 71cfca8c08ec8b906da58e411df6095a7404986b
address
bc1qw88u4rqgaj9eqmd93eq3masftf6qfxrta7mnec
transaction
0580fa0f9c7fc930482a3ebb71307f47a12e808e3edd9e4e3d9b6ef2c26e5fc6
confirmations
37668
spent
true